I used this to replace a shock absorbing seat post that was worn out. It worked out quite well. As there are 3 different post diameters and they are relatively small differences please be very sure of your measurement. If your existing post is not marked, then please use the vernier caliper method of measurement. This post was a bit tall for me initially, because when inserted, it hit the frame screw for my water bottle cage. As it is aluminum that was easily fixed with a basic plumbing pipe cutter. If you do need to alter a seat post, just be sure it is still able to be inserted far enough to be stable and safe. Setting the saddle angle took a couple of tries but was quick and easy.

[This review written by my husband the cyclist]: This seat post fit well in my titanium gravel bike & clamped tight. It does seem to provide some suspension & works well with my German made saddle that has an elastomer block in it for added comfort. It is not soft or squishy so I feel no loss of power transferTwo downsides: (1) It is rather heavy, at least 100 gr. more than my lightest post. (2) The front adjustment screw faces up and cannot be adjusted with an Allen wrench if your seat post does not have a cut-out. Most of my seats are open but the one I am currently using has a very wide & deep cut-out, but it is covered by a thin membrane. I had to fiddle a lot going back & forth loosening the rear screw loose enough to pinch and turn with 2 fingers, then retightening the rear screw to check seat angle. My rather expensive Colnago seat post is this way also, but the front screw has a knurled knob.
